Ways to Cope up with Stress and Anxiety in Seniors Stress and anxiety often go hand in hand and people of all ages usually experience them together. Both of them are unpleasant experiences that make life pessimistic. Yet, it is important

to understand the difference between them to figure out better ways of dealing with each and reverting back to a healthier and calmer lifestyle.

Stress is a ‘fight or flight’ response of the human body as a reaction to an external stimulus. It

disturbs our mental or physical equilibrium. Stress acts as a retort mechanism adopted by the body when the mind is threatened. It may be expressed in the form of anger, concern, worry or overwhelming. Chronic stress in seniors can lead to multiple complications including high blood pressure, chest pain, palpitations, depression and insomnia. Stress also causes anxiety.

Anxiety is one of the most common mental ailments that affect seniors. It is essentially a feeling of apprehension that occupies the mind. Anxiety can be triggered by daily life situations. Common causes of anxiety in seniors include: ➢ Acceptance of mortality ➢ Physical ailments

➢ Decreased mobility

➢ Increased dependence on caretakers ➢ Chronic diseases

➢ Sleeping disturbances

➢ Side-Effects of Medication


It may be difficult to diagnose anxiety in elders because it mostly manifests itself via physical

symptoms. However, it is important to rule out the existence of body abnormalities by seeking

medical help. It is also crucial to deal cautiously as seniors lived in an atmosphere where anxiety and related mental problems were treated as ‘societal-stigmas’. Let us discuss how to deal with problems of stress and anxiety.

Stress Relief Techniques

➔ Mindfulness – This technique helps in quietening the busy mind and increases awareness of the present situation through meditation.

➔ Exercise – Apart from improving physical health, exercising has a distinct impact on brain health by enhancing cognitive skills.

➔ Therapy – Various forms of body manipulation therapies like yoga and massaging along with exercises maintains a state of mindfulness. It also helps elders to remain independent.

➔ Relationships – Fostering healthy and community relationships build seamless human bonding over the course of life.

➔ Nutritious Food - Healthy and balanced diet with adequate nutritional density and less sugar help in maintaining a healthy mind and body.

Top 5 Ways to Relieve Anxiety in Seniors 

Social Support: Limited mobility and diminished social circle creates loneliness and isolation in seniors. This can be overcome by creating a circle of social support through relatives, family members, voluntary associations or community centre for companionship. Exercises for anxiety: Calming techniques including breathing exercises, numbering games, listening to music and physical activity like walking and water aerobics provides immediate relief to anxiety.


Reassuring routines: Seniors, particularly those suffering from Dementia and Alzheimer’s disease, experience forgetfulness leading to panic and anxiety. Nursing Care for Seniors should ensure steady and consistent routines for such patients to maintain calmness and predictability.

Reduction in Bed-Time Stress: Many seniors have trouble in falling asleep at night. They have worries and concerns about limited chances of procuring help at late hours in emergencies. Speaking in person or making scheduled phone calls to seniors before bedtime for checking in their safety can evade anxiety. Senior Home Health Care can also be a good option. These care services send qualified caregivers or nurses for clinical monitoring in night schedules which can help elders rest peacefully and stay safe. Elderly Medical Counselling: It is appropriate to seek medical or psychological help for tackling higher anxiety levels if above methods fail to yield satisfactory results. Antianxiety medications and psychotherapy can be administered to seniors under medical supervision for better outcomes.
